ZEBULON, N.C. — Wake County held its first public hearing Monday night in Zebulon on the proposed Little River Reservoir.

About 3,700 property owners could be impacted by the plan. It would restrict development near the site to protect the water supply from pollutants. Property owners would be limited to building one home per three acres.

The reservoir would serve people in northeast Wake County, including Zebulon, Rolesville and Wake Forest.
